【摘要】:ASTMregulationsrequireprecisionstatementsinalltestmethodsintermsofrepeatabilityandreproducibility.Thispracticemaybeusedinobtainingtheneededinformationassimplyaspossible.ThisinformationmaythenbeusedtoprepareaprecisionstatementinaccordancewithPracticeE177.TestMethodandProtocol8212;Inthispractice,thetermx201C;testmethodx201D;isusedbothfortheactualmeasurementprocessandforthewrittendescriptionoftheprocess,whilethetermx201C;protocolx201D;isusedforthedirectionsgiventothelaboratoriesforconductingtheILS.Observations,TestDeterminationsandTestResults:5.3.1Atestmethodoftenhasthreedistinctstages,thedirectobservationofdimensionsorproperties,thearithmeticcombinationoftheobservedvaluestoobtainatestdetermination,andthearithmeticcombinationofanumberoftestdeterminationstoobtainthetestresultofthetestmethod.Inthesimplestoftestmethodsasingledirectobservationisboththetestdeterminationandthetestresult.Forexample,thetestmethodmayrequirethemeasurementofthemassofatestspecimenpreparedinaprescribedway.Anothertestmethodmayrequirethemeasurementoftheareaofthetestspecimenaswellasthemass,andthendirectthatthemassbedividedbytheareatoobtainthemassperunitareaofthespecimen.Thewholeprocessofmeasuringthemassandtheareaandcalculatingthemassperunitareaisatestdetermination.Ifthetestmethodspecifiesthatonlyonetestdeterminationistobemade,thenthetestdeterminationvalueisthetestresultofthetestmethod.Sometestmethodsrequirethatseveraldeterminationsbemadeandthevaluesobtainedbeaveragedorotherwisecombinedtoobtainthetestresultofthetestmethod.Averagingofseveraldeterminationsisoftenusedtoreducetheeffectoflocalvariationsofthepropertywithinthematerial.Inthispractice,thetermx201C;testdeterminationx201D;isusedbothfortheprocessandforthevalueobtainedbytheprocess,exceptwhenx201C;testdeterminationvaluex201D;isneededforclarity.Thenumberoftestdeterminationsrequiredforatestresultshouldbespecifiedineachindividualtestmethod.Thenumberoftestresultsrequiredforaninterlaboratorystudyofatestmethodisspecifiedintheprotocolofthatstudy.TestSpecimensandTestUnits8212;Inthispracticeatestunitisthetotalquantityofmaterialneededforobtainingatestresultasspecifiedbythetestmethod.Theportionofthetestunitneededforobtainingasingletestdeterminationiscalledatestspecimen.Usuallyaseparatetestspecimenisrequiredforeachtestdetermination.Precision,Bias,andAccuracyofaTestMethod:5.5.1Whenatestmethodisappliedtoalargenumberofportionsofamaterial,thatareasnearlyalikeaspossible,thetestresultsobtainedneverthelesswillnotallhavethesamevalue.Ameasureofthedegreeofagreementamongthesetestresultsdescribestheprecisionofthetestmethodforthatmaterial.Numericalmeasuresofthevariabilitybetweensuchtestresultsprovideinversemeasuresoftheprecisionofthetestmethod.Greatervariabilityimpliessmaller(thatis,poorer)precisionandlargerimprecision.Thispracticeisdesignedonlytoestimatetheprecisionofatestmethod.Howe......
